Enum stripe::generated::tax_calculation::tax_product_resource_customer_details::TaxProductResourceCustomerDetailsResourceTaxIdType
source · pub enum TaxProductResourceCustomerDetailsResourceTaxIdType {
Show 67 variants
AdNrt,
AeTrn,
ArCuit,
AuAbn,
AuArn,
BgUic,
BoTin,
BrCnpj,
BrCpf,
CaBn,
CaGstHst,
CaPstBc,
CaPstMb,
CaPstSk,
CaQst,
ChVat,
ClTin,
CnTin,
CoNit,
CrTin,
DoRcn,
EcRuc,
EgTin,
EsCif,
EuOssVat,
EuVat,
GbVat,
GeVat,
HkBr,
HuTin,
IdNpwp,
IlVat,
InGst,
IsVat,
JpCn,
JpRn,
JpTrn,
KePin,
KrBrn,
LiUid,
MxRfc,
MyFrp,
MyItn,
MySst,
NoVat,
NzGst,
PeRuc,
PhTin,
RoTin,
RsPib,
RuInn,
RuKpp,
SaVat,
SgGst,
SgUen,
SiTin,
SvNit,
ThVat,
TrTin,
TwVat,
UaVat,
Unknown,
UsEin,
UyRuc,
VeRif,
VnTin,
ZaVat,
}
Expand description
An enum representing the possible values of an TaxProductResourceCustomerDetailsResourceTaxId
’s type
field.
Variants§
AdNrt
AeTrn
ArCuit
AuAbn
AuArn
BgUic
BoTin
BrCnpj
BrCpf
CaBn
CaGstHst
CaPstBc
CaPstMb
CaPstSk
CaQst
ChVat
ClTin
CnTin
CoNit
CrTin
DoRcn
EcRuc
EgTin
EsCif
EuOssVat
EuVat
GbVat
GeVat
HkBr
HuTin
IdNpwp
IlVat
InGst
IsVat
JpCn
JpRn
JpTrn
KePin
KrBrn
LiUid
MxRfc
MyFrp
MyItn
MySst
NoVat
NzGst
PeRuc
PhTin
RoTin
RsPib
RuInn
RuKpp
SaVat
SgGst
SgUen
SiTin
SvNit
ThVat
TrTin
TwVat
UaVat
Unknown
UsEin
UyRuc
VeRif
VnTin
ZaVat
Implementations§
Trait Implementations§
source§impl Clone for TaxProductResourceCustomerDetailsResourceTaxIdType
impl Clone for TaxProductResourceCustomerDetailsResourceTaxIdType
source§fn clone(&self) -> TaxProductResourceCustomerDetailsResourceTaxIdType
fn clone(&self) -> TaxProductResourceCustomerDetailsResourceTaxIdType
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l<'de> Deserialize<'de> for TaxProductResourceCustomerDetailsResourceTaxIdType
impl<'de> Deserialize<'de> for TaxProductResourceCustomerDetailsResourceTaxIdType
source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
source§impl PartialEq for TaxProductResourceCustomerDetailsResourceTaxIdType
impl PartialEq for TaxProductResourceCustomerDetailsResourceTaxIdType
source§fn eq(&self, other: &TaxProductResourceCustomerDetailsResourceTaxIdType) -> bool
fn eq(&self, other: &TaxProductResourceCustomerDetailsResourceTaxIdType)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.impl Copy for TaxProductResourceCustomerDetailsResourceTaxIdType
impl Eq for TaxProductResourceCustomerDetailsResourceTaxIdType
impl StructuralPartialEq for TaxProductResourceCustomerDetailsResourceTaxIdType
Auto Trait Implementations§
impl RefUnwindSafe for TaxProductResourceCustomerDetailsResourceTaxIdType
impl Send for TaxProductResourceCustomerDetailsResourceTaxIdType
impl Sync for TaxProductResourceCustomerDetailsResourceTaxIdType
impl Unpin for TaxProductResourceCustomerDetailsResourceTaxIdType
impl UnwindSafe for TaxProductResourceCustomerDetailsResourceTaxIdType
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.